The Headwinds That Don't Exist on Water
Electric cars face a specific set of problems that compound on each other. The charging infrastructure debate. The range anxiety narrative. The price premium that keeps mass-market adoption slow. The dealer network resistance. The incumbent OEM weight that slows everything down. Tesla proved the category and the legacy players dragged their feet for a decade.
Electric boats face almost none of those structural problems.
Marina charging is simpler than public road infrastructure: boats dock, they plug in, they charge overnight. The use patterns are different too. A recreational boat goes out for a few hours and comes back. A 40-mile range covers the majority of recreational use cases. There's no "range anxiety" debate when the physics and the use case are aligned.
There's no dealer network entrenched against change. The marine industry runs through smaller distribution channels where a direct-to-consumer or marine-dealer relationship is much easier to navigate than convincing a Ford or GM franchisee to sell EVs enthusiastically.
And critically, there's no trillion-dollar incumbent with 100 years of combustion-engine momentum dragging against the transition. The marine industry is smaller, more fragmented, and more open to disruption. That's exactly the environment where a startup can move fast.

The Powertrain Playbook Transfers Directly
This is the part that's easiest to underestimate if you haven't looked closely: building an electric boat is not a different engineering problem from building an electric vehicle. It's the same problem in a different enclosure.
Battery pack design, thermal management, battery management systems, power electronics, motor controllers, charging systems, software stacks for range and performance optimization: every one of those disciplines transfers from automotive EV to electric marine with meaningful overlap. The operating environment differs (saltwater corrosion, vibration, waterproofing ratings) but the core powertrain engineering is the same playbook.
This means your skills as a battery engineer, power electronics engineer, BMS developer, or charging systems architect are directly applicable. You don't need to start over. You need to learn a new set of environmental requirements, not a new domain of physics.
Manufacturing transfers too. If you've built EV manufacturing processes: cell-to-pack integration, HV battery assembly, quality systems for high-voltage components, final assembly in a clean environment, those skills are directly translatable. The production volumes are smaller, which means less complexity and faster iteration cycles, not a harder problem.

Candela, based in Sweden, has built hydrofoiling electric boats that fly above the water surface on carbon fiber foils. Their C-8 ferry is operating commercially in Stockholm's archipelago. They've demonstrated that electric marine can solve commercial transit problems, not just recreational ones. Their growth is concentrated in Europe and Asia-Pacific for now, but they represent the commercial transportation potential of the vertical.
X Shore, also Swedish, builds electric boats with a clean Scandinavian design language and a direct-to-consumer sales model. They've expanded to the U.S. market. Smaller than Candela, focused on recreational premium buyers who want design as much as performance.

How to Position Yourself
If you're coming from automotive EV, the positioning work is mostly translation. Here's what actually lands in a marine hiring conversation:
Lead with the powertrain overlap explicitly. Don't assume the hiring manager knows your BMS experience transfers. State it: "I've designed thermal management systems for 100kWh automotive packs. The marine enclosure requirements are different but the core system architecture is the same, and I've been studying the delta." That framing tells them you've done the homework and you're not going to need a full re-training period.
If you have environmental/waterproofing exposure, emphasize it. IP ratings, conformal coatings, salt-fog testing, vibration isolation: any of those that appear in your background should be in the first paragraph, not buried.
If you don't have marine-specific exposure, be honest and specific about what you bring. "I built production processes for HV battery packs at scale. I know how to set up quality gates, failure mode analysis, and supplier audits for high-voltage components. I need to learn the marine-specific certification path, and I'm prepared to do that." That conversation works. Pretending you have marine experience you don't have, doesn't.
